Fires in New Guinea

Fires continue to burn across New Guinea on the southern coastal plain, including several on Irian Jaya’s Dolak Peninsula (left center). The fires, marked with red dots, were detected by the Moderate Resolution Imaging Spectroradiometer (MODIS) on the Aqua satellite on November 3, 2003.
